September 2010

Parents’ weekend offers full menu of activities

A brunch with Chancellor Linda Katehi, a tour of the gorgeous Moonlight Garden at the UC Davis Arboretum, a behind-the-scenes campus tour with a dean, a chance to cheer on the Aggie Football team. These are just some of the offerings UC Davis parents can enjoy at the upcoming Campus Showcase and Parent and Family Weekend on Oct. 22-24.

“It’s a great time for parents to come back six weeks after dropping off their student,” says Maria Zalesky, director of parent programs at UC Davis.

Last year’s parents’ weekend was a sell-out, with 600 attendees. As a result, this year’s events have been expanded, and brunch with Chancellor Linda Katehi has been moved to another campus facility to accommodate an even bigger crowd. Additional activities, including the campus tour with UC Davis Biological Sciences Dean Ken Burtis, will provide more choices for parents who don’t attend the Saturday afternoon football game. A Friday “Campus Showcase" of lectures and tours has also been added to the weekend.

Wide variety of activities

Scheduled activities for the Friday Campus Showcase begin at 1 p.m. with check-in at the Buehler Alumni and Visitor Center lobby. The activities continue through 8:30 p.m.

In the afternoon, Andrew Hargadon, management professor and faculty director of the UC Davis Center for Entrepreneurship, will discuss transferring UC Davis research and intellectual capital to the marketplace; and veterinary medicine professor John Madigan will discuss the rescue and treatment of animals affected by disasters and other emergencies.

Participants can also tour the UC Davis West Village campus neighborhood, now under construction.

The day concludes with a Vintage Aggies Wine Tasting, open to family members who are at least 21.

Saturday’s activities include a pregame barbecue lunch at Aggie Stadium, followed by a football game against South Alabama; the Arboretum GATEways Arts Festival featuring campus music, theatre and art presentations; and the insider campus tour with Burtis. Sunday’s brunch with the chancellor takes place at 10:30 a.m.
